TwitterHouseholds where the major income earner was from 35 to 44 years old had the highest amount of net savings in 2024. That segment saved on average nearly ****** Canadian dollars that year alone. Households of individuals older than 64 had negative net savings amounting to ****** Canadian dollars, which means that their expenses were higher than their revenue. These figures do not show the overall value of savings accumulated in bank accounts and other assets, but the amount of money that households managed to save in a single year.

Canada CA: Household and NPISH: Net Saving Ratio data was reported at 4.356 % in Dec 2026. This records a decrease from the previous number of 4.691 % for Sep 2026. Canada CA: Household and NPISH: Net Saving Ratio data is updated quarterly, averaging 5.019 % from Mar 1981 (Median) to Dec 2026, with 184 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 25.926 % in Jun 2020 and a record low of -0.092 % in Sep 2018.
